Safe and Beneficial Dental Practices:
Instead of looking for shortcuts like adding toothpaste to coffee, sticking to recommended dental hygiene practices is best. This includes:
Brushing Teeth Twice a Day: Use toothpaste on your toothbrush as intended—by brushing your teeth twice a day with a fluoride toothpaste and a soft-bristled brush.
Regular Dental Checkups: Visiting a dentist regularly for cleanings and check-ups can help maintain dental health and prevent problems.
Proper Diet for Dental Health: Consuming foods rich in calcium and phosphorus can help strengthen teeth. Avoiding excessive coffee and sugary drinks can also help prevent cavities and tooth decay.
